Black and White Dresses For The Office Under $50:




How You Can Wear It:

A classic black and white dress is an office essential. It's an instant throw on and go outfit. You can add a blazer if it's cooler or you want your outfit to seem a little more professional. The black and white is also a great backdrop to add some colour to, like the blush blazer in the first outfit, or to try print mixing with the feather print scarf in the second outfit.
